crypto-pubkey 0.1.2 → 0.1.3
raw patch · 8 files changed
+25/−21 lines, 8 filesdep ~crypto-pubkey-typesPVP: major bump suggested
API removals or changes: PVP suggests a major version bump
Dependency ranges changed: crypto-pubkey-types
API changes (from Hackage documentation)
- Crypto.PubKey.DH: type Params = (Integer, Integer)
- Crypto.PubKey.DSA: type Params = (Integer, Integer, Integer)
+ Crypto.PubKey.DH: Params :: Integer -> Integer -> Params
+ Crypto.PubKey.DH: data Params :: *
+ Crypto.PubKey.DH: params_g :: Params -> Integer
+ Crypto.PubKey.DH: params_p :: Params -> Integer
+ Crypto.PubKey.DSA: Params :: Integer -> Integer -> Integer -> Params
+ Crypto.PubKey.DSA: data Params :: *
+ Crypto.PubKey.DSA: params_g :: Params -> Integer
+ Crypto.PubKey.DSA: params_p :: Params -> Integer
+ Crypto.PubKey.DSA: params_q :: Params -> Integer
- Crypto.PubKey.DSA: PrivateKey :: Params -> Integer -> PrivateKey
+ Crypto.PubKey.DSA: PrivateKey :: Params -> PrivateNumber -> PrivateKey
- Crypto.PubKey.DSA: PublicKey :: Params -> Integer -> PublicKey
+ Crypto.PubKey.DSA: PublicKey :: Params -> PublicNumber -> PublicKey
- Crypto.PubKey.DSA: private_x :: PrivateKey -> Integer
+ Crypto.PubKey.DSA: private_x :: PrivateKey -> PrivateNumber
- Crypto.PubKey.DSA: public_y :: PublicKey -> Integer
+ Crypto.PubKey.DSA: public_y :: PublicKey -> PublicNumber
